The user may select and add records to the duplicate management operation. He selects these records from a Collection, optionally sorted and filtered according to search configurations.
When merging records in a duplicate manager, the child records can also automatically be merged, if their matching rule uses the ID of the referenced golden record, and if the job executed after the duplicate manager takes the child entity into account.
When splitting a match group into multiple golden, only the records in the entity managed by the duplicate manager are affected by the split. To propagate the split to child records, the reference linking the child record to the records being split must be configured with Split Duplicates Propagation set to Reset Matching, and the job executed after the duplicates manager must process the child entity.
On Finish Job: Normally this should be left empty. Semarchy xDM automatically generates a job for you. In some advanced cases, you may need the ability to specify a particular job to execute. In these cases, you may select the job to execute when the user completes the duplicate manager and submits the changes.
By default, only the Graph view is enabled for managing duplicates. If you want to enable the Table view, select a Table View Collection in the Display Section. Note that the selected collection should have the Allow Table and the Display Card Column options selected.

HubSpot automatically deduplicates contacts using email addresses, and companies using domain names. Record IDs can also be used to deduplicate contacts, companies, deals, tickets, products, and custom objects. To deduplicate via import, you can include Record IDs or custom properties that require unique values in your import file. Users in a Professional or Enterprise accounts can also manually manage possible duplicates by using the duplicate management tool.
When you want to import contact, company, deal, ticket, product, or custom object records, you can use a unique Record ID to match up these records with existing records in HubSpot. This Record ID can be used to deduplicate records during the import process, or to search for a specific record in HubSpot.
You can also deduplicate contacts and companies in your HubSpot account using the duplicate management tool. If your account has an Operations Hub Professional or Enterprise subscription, you can deduplicate records in bulk, and view an overview of duplicate record data in the data quality command center.
To use the duplicate management tool, users must have Data quality tools access and Edit access set to Everything for contacts and/or companies (i.e. access to contacts to manage contact duplicates, companies to manage company duplicates, and both to access all duplicates).
The app handles Single and Bulk merges of Salesforce records. It will help you to identify duplicates throug your whole CRM. It consists of three elements: matching rules, duplicate rules, and duplicate jobs.
After the unique identifier is selected, the app will show the user a list of suggested master records. Additionally, a list of records for each Master record will be displayed. If the records have different values in the matching fields, our Dedupe Application will then offer to choose the correct value for each field. If there are no discrepancies, the app will offer to merge duplicate records.
After merging records, the Duplicate Management tool redirects the user to a newly created record. This record contains downloadable reports, including a duplicate management report. You can choose matching rules as you need.

With System Center Operations Manager 2019 UR4 and 2022 RTM, System Center Operations Manager management pack reference aliases are case-sensitive and will create only unique aliases. As a result, System Center Operations Manager update rollup upgrades or version upgrades will fail in an environment where duplicate management pack reference aliases are already present.
Rename one of the aliases under Reference and all other places where the alias is used in the XML body.
In this example, we have two aliases, which will be considered as duplicates in System Center Operations Manager 2019 UR4.
If the current step of a Form is of the manager and there is manager change, it will complete the step for the Old Manager and insert one more step for the New Manager if document transfer options "Automatic insertion of new manager as next document recipient if not already" is selected in employee import or in the HRIS sync job if the instance is using Employee Central.

This is a userscript partly inspired by Aran Fey's Duplicate Target Manager and responds to this meta question (by myself) API to programmatically close questions as duplicate with duplicate list. The skeleton of the code, CSS and HTML is an adaptation of SECloseVoteRequestGenerator.
Very common duplicates usually are closed against the same target, and with the same duplicate list. Since the above Meta.SE question is still a [feature-request], this script makes two calls to internal endpoints to:
By clicking "Manage", the popup expands to show some basic management of the duplicate lists. Select an item from the dropdown to manage a duplicate list. In manage mode, the "Close" button becomes disabled to avoid accidentally hammering questions.
When a dropdown item is selected, a list of all originals included in that group is displayed below the "Add group" input. Click "Add this question to selected targets" to add the question you are currently browsing to the duplicate list of the selected dropdown item.

In June, an enhancement to Workday will reduce delays experienced by Recruiters when moving candidates through the recruiting process due to duplicate records. Addressing a duplicate record error often requires the Recruiter to contact the Human Resources Service Center (HRSC) to resolve the issue. The enhancement will allow HRSC to take proactive measures to reduce delays due to duplicate records.
Currently, Workday has limited capabilities when it comes to automatically resolving duplicate records. Records with a matching first name initial and full last name are flagged as potential duplicates, which still requires manual processing of each suspected duplicate record. This causes delays for Recruiters who may only discover the duplicate in the Offer stage of the recruiting process, requiring the escalation of the duplicate records issue for an expedited resolution.
The duplicate management enhancement allows Workday to automatically merge some records without manual intervention while flagging other suspected duplicates for investigation. The flagged records are included in reports used by HRSC to proactively manage duplicate records.
The enhancement should be seamless for Recruiters who may notice fewer delays when processing candidates due to duplicate records along with fewer duplicates identified on their Job Requisitions. The new duplicate management process should also reduce requests to askUS Support and HRSC for assistance.
